Holes in Clothing and Fabric

One of the most common and visible signs of a clothes moth infestation is finding irregular holes in natural fiber clothing, carpets, upholstery, and other textiles. Clothes moth larvae feed on keratin, a protein found in natural fibers like wool, silk, cotton, and animal hair. These holes often appear in hidden areas, such as under collars or seams. If you discover inexplicable holes in your clothes, especially those made of natural materials, it's a strong indicator of a moth problem. The damage can be extensive if left untreated, ruining valuable garments and household textiles. Webbing or Casings in Pantries

If you are dealing with pantry moths, also known as Indian meal moths, you'll likely find signs of their activity in your food storage areas. Look for webbing in the corners of food containers, especially those holding grains, cereals, pet food, or dried fruits. You might also see small, silkworm-like larvae crawling within these containers or on pantry shelves. These larvae spin silken threads as they move and feed, creating noticeable webbing. Adult pantry moths are small, brownish moths that fly in a zig-zag pattern, often near food sources. Contaminated food is not only unappetizing but can also pose health risks. Adult Moths Flying Around

While it might seem obvious, the presence of adult moths fluttering around your home is a clear sign of an infestation. The type of moth can help determine the source of the problem. Small, buff-colored moths are often clothes moths, while slightly larger, bronze-colored moths are typically pantry moths. If you're seeing moths regularly indoors, it indicates that they are breeding and reproducing within your property. Depending on the species, they could be emerging from closets, pantries, or other hidden areas. Don't dismiss a few flying moths; they can quickly multiply and lead to a larger infestation. Larvae or Pupae Sightings

Finding moth larvae or pupae is a definitive indication of an active infestation. Clothes moth larvae are small, cream-colored worms, often found in protected areas near food sources. The pupae are the resting stage before the adult moth emerges, often found in silken cocoons. Pantry moth larvae are similar but may have a slightly reddish tint and are typically found in infested food items. Seeing these developmental stages confirms that moths are reproducing on your property and that the problem is ongoing. Silken Tubes or Cases

Clothes moth larvae often create silken tubes or cases as they feed and move across surfaces. These cases are made of silk and debris, and they serve as protection for the developing larvae. You might find these cases on clothing, carpets, or in the corners of closets and drawers. The appearance of these tubes or cases is a clear sign of clothes moth activity and the potential for significant damage to your textiles. Presence of Frass (Moth Droppings)

Frass, which is the excrement of moth larvae, can sometimes be found near feeding areas. For clothes moths, frass might look like small, sandy pellets. In the case of pantry moths, frass can be mixed in with webbing and damaged food particles. While not always easy to spot, finding frass confirms that larvae are actively feeding and developing within your property.
